static inline void appendContextSubtargetsForNode(Node* node, SubtargetGeometryList& subtargets)
{
    // This is a variant of appendBasicSubtargetsForNode that adds special subtargets for
    // selected or auto-selectable parts of text nodes.
    ASSERT(node->renderer());

    if (!node->isTextNode())
        return appendBasicSubtargetsForNode(node, subtargets);

    Text* textNode = static_cast<WebCore::Text*>(node);
    RenderText* textRenderer = static_cast<RenderText*>(textNode->renderer());

    if (textRenderer->frame()->editor()->behavior().shouldSelectOnContextualMenuClick()) {
        // Make subtargets out of every word.
        String textValue = textNode->data();
        TextBreakIterator* wordIterator = wordBreakIterator(textValue.characters(), textValue.length());
        int lastOffset = textBreakFirst(wordIterator);
        if (lastOffset == -1)
            return;
        int offset;
        while ((offset = textBreakNext(wordIterator)) != -1) {
            if (isWordTextBreak(wordIterator)) {
                Vector<FloatQuad> quads;
                textRenderer->absoluteQuadsForRange(quads, lastOffset, offset);
                appendQuadsToSubtargetList(quads, textNode, subtargets);
            }
            lastOffset = offset;
        }
    } else {
        if (textRenderer->selectionState() == RenderObject::SelectionNone)
            return appendBasicSubtargetsForNode(node, subtargets);
        // If selected, make subtargets out of only the selected part of the text.
        int startPos, endPos;
        switch (textRenderer->selectionState()) {
        case RenderObject::SelectionInside:
            startPos = 0;
            endPos = textRenderer->textLength();
            break;
        case RenderObject::SelectionStart:
            textRenderer->selectionStartEnd(startPos, endPos);
            endPos = textRenderer->textLength();
            break;
        case RenderObject::SelectionEnd:
            textRenderer->selectionStartEnd(startPos, endPos);
            startPos = 0;
            break;
        case RenderObject::SelectionBoth:
            textRenderer->selectionStartEnd(startPos, endPos);
            break;
        default:
            ASSERT_NOT_REACHED();
            return;
        }
        Vector<FloatQuad> quads;
        textRenderer->absoluteQuadsForRange(quads, startPos, endPos);
        appendQuadsToSubtargetList(quads, textNode, subtargets);
    }
}

void visibleTextQuads(const Range& range, Vector<FloatQuad>& quads, bool useSelectionHeight)
{
    // Range::textQuads includes hidden text, which we don't want.
    // To work around this, this is a copy of it which skips hidden elements.
    Node* startContainer = range.startContainer();
    Node* endContainer = range.endContainer();

    if (!startContainer || !endContainer)
        return;

    Node* stopNode = range.pastLastNode();
    for (Node* node = range.firstNode(); node != stopNode; node = node->traverseNextNode()) {
        RenderObject* r = node->renderer();
        if (!r || !r->isText())
            continue;

        if (r->style()->visibility() != VISIBLE)
            continue;

        RenderText* renderText = toRenderText(r);
        int startOffset = node == startContainer ? range.startOffset() : 0;
        int endOffset = node == endContainer ? range.endOffset() : std::numeric_limits<int>::max();
        renderText->absoluteQuadsForRange(quads, startOffset, endOffset, useSelectionHeight);
    }
}
